  • Type: Village with 1,610 residents
  • Description: village in Uzhhorod Raion, Zakarpattia Oblast, Ukraine
  • Also known as: Baranince”, “Baranintsi”, “Baranintsy”, “Baranytsi”, and “Khed’fark
